Created by the expert Scratcher griffpatch, this version of Geometry Dash introduces the popular “noclip” mode, allowing players to bypass obstacles. It’s the ultimate tool for practicing difficult sections, learning level geometry, or simply enjoying the rhythmic gameplay without the pressure of failure.
Enjoy flexible control schemes. Jump with [Space], [W], [Up Arrow], [Ctrl], or a mouse click. The game includes essential quality-of-life controls: [P] to pause, [L] to toggle lag-reducing special effects, and the Green Flag to restart. A competitive global leaderboard records the top 500 scores, challenging you to complete levels swiftly even in practice mode.
This project has a rich update history since its viral launch in April 2016 (garnering 1000 loves in one day). Significant updates included the addition of Level 2 and Level 3, anti-lag optimizations, the introduction of three bonus coins worth 25 points each, and refined jump mechanics (v1.5) to better emulate the original game’s physics. Note: The Scratch platform automatically disabled comments on the project in April 2019 to alleviate performance strain.
